Tips for First-Timers

What you can skip

Picture dramas, recap specials (Black Rebellion, Zero Requiem), and Nunnally in Wonderland

Common mistake

Watching the movie trilogy then going back to R2 expecting a direct continuation — they're separate timelines

Short on time?

Watch TV R1 and R2, then either Akito the Exiled or the movie trilogy + Re;surrection
